Ortho Appliance Types and Range
We offer a comprehensive range of orthodontic appliances in both fixed and removable types, including:
- Habit appliances,
- Aligners
- Distal appliances
- Expanders (especially palatal expanders)
- Retainers (with a focus on Hawley retainers)
- Invisible appliances including invisible temporaries
- Functional appliances for Class II and Class III corrections
Materials and Quality Standards
We use only the highest quality materials available in the orthodontic field, including both acrylic and metal materials, cadmium-free silver solder for all soldering work, and wire and screws sourced exclusively from Italy and Germany. All materials we use have been approved by the FDA.
